2. Description of the Service
The Service includes:
- MonkeysCode IDE — an agentic code editor for Windows, macOS, and Linux
- MonkeysCode Terminal — a command-line agentic coding tool
- Troop — a multi-agent orchestration desktop application
- Capuchin — Colibricode's own AI model, offered as a managed cloud service
- Access to third-party AI models (Anthropic Claude, Google Gemini, OpenAI ChatGPT) via BYOK or managed access
- The ability to configure your own local or remotely-hosted models
- The MonkeysCode website, account dashboard, and billing portal
MonkeysCode is one product within the broader MonkeysCloud ecosystem operated by Colibricode Inc., alongside the MonkeysCloud platform, MonkeysLegion, MonkeysCMS, and MonkeysMail, each of which may be governed by separate terms.

6. AI Models & Your Content
6.1 Capuchin (Colibricode's model)
When you submit prompts or code to Capuchin, you grant Colibricode a limited license to process that content solely to generate a response and operate the Service. You retain all ownership rights in your code and in any output Capuchin generates for you. Capuchin does not use your content to train or improve its models unless you have explicitly opted in.
6.2 Third-party models (BYOK and managed access)
- Via your own API key (BYOK): your content is sent directly to that provider. You are solely responsible for complying with that provider's terms.
- Via managed access: Colibricode acts as an intermediary; both these Terms and the provider's terms apply.
6.3 Local and self-hosted models
If you configure MonkeysCode to use a model on your own machine or infrastructure, you are solely responsible for that model, its outputs, its licensing, and its security.
6.4 AI output disclaimer
AI-generated code and suggestions — from any model — may contain errors, security vulnerabilities, or inaccuracies. Colibricode makes no warranty regarding correctness, security, or fitness for a particular purpose of any AI-generated output. You are responsible for reviewing, testing, and validating any AI-generated code before relying on it.
